1. Cybersecurity Analyst
With the increasing reliance on digital systems, the demand for cybersecurity professionals has skyrocketed. Becoming a cybersecurity analyst involves protecting organizations’ systems and data from cyber threats. To start a career in cybersecurity, you can pursue certifications such as CompTIA Security+ or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P). Many programs offer intensive training that can be completed in under a year, leading to lucrative job opportunities in an industry with high demand and competitive salaries.
2. Web Developer
Web development is another tech career that offers a fast entry into the industry. Web developers are responsible for designing and creating websites. With the rise of e-commerce and online presence, the need for skilled web developers continues to grow. You can kickstart your career in web development by enrolling in coding bootcamps or online courses that focus on front-end and back-end development. Mastery of programming languages such as HTML, CSS, and JavaScript is essential for success in this field.
3. Data Analyst
Data analytics is a fast-emerging field that involves interpreting and analyzing complex data to help businesses make informed decisions. Data analysts gather, clean, and analyze data to derive meaningful insights. To begin a career in data analytics, you can undertake specialized courses or certifications in data science and analytics. Proficiency in tools like Python, R, and SQL is crucial for data analysis roles. Within a year, you can acquire the necessary skills to start your journey as a data analyst and tap into the growing demand for data-driven professionals.
4. IT Support Specialist
IT support specialists play a vital role in troubleshooting technical issues, providing assistance to users, and maintaining systems within an organization. This entry-level tech career can be pursued through certifications like CompTIA A+ or Microsoft Certified Solutions Expert (MCSE). Training programs focusing on IT support offer hands-on experience and practical skills that can be acquired in a short timeframe. IT support specialists are in constant demand across various industries, making it a stable and rewarding career option.
5. UX/UI Designer
User experience (UX) and user interface (UI) designers focus on creating visually appealing and user-friendly interfaces for websites, applications, and software. These professionals blend design aesthetics with usability to enhance the overall user experience. To kickstart a career in UX/UI design, you can enroll in courses that cover design principles, prototyping tools, and user research methods. Developing a strong portfolio showcasing your design projects can help you secure positions in this creative and in-demand field.
